ตัวถูกดำเนินการทางด้านซ้ายของ ตัวดำเนินการ instanceof คือ วัตถุ และ ตัวถูกดำเนินการทางด้านขวาคือคลาส เมื่อวัตถุทางด้านซ้ายเป็นวัตถุที่สร้างโดยคลาสหรือคลาสย่อยทางด้านขวา ผลลัพธ์ของตัวดำเนินการนี้จะเป็นจริง ไม่เช่นนั้นจะเป็นเท็จ
ตัวอย่าง:
publicclassApplication {publicstaticvoidmain (สตริง [] args) {Objecto = newStudent (); System.out.println (oinstanceofPerson);}}
ผลการวิ่งมีดังนี้:
จริง